    What to do if my Chefman RJ40-6-CH shows error code E3?
    • P
      patriciabarberAug 4, 2025
      If your Chefman Electric Pressure Cooker displays the error code E3, it indicates overheating. Record the displayed code and contact Customer Service for assistance in resolving the problem.

    What to do if my Chefman RJ40-6-CH Electric Pressure Cooker displays error E4?
    • B
      Barbara ThompsonAug 11, 2025
      If your Chefman Electric Pressure Cooker shows error code E4, this indicates a signal switch malfunction. Record the code and contact Customer Service for assistance.

    What to do if my Chefman RJ40-6-CH Electric Pressure Cooker is showing error code E1?
    • J
      Jacqueline YoungAug 17, 2025
      If your Chefman Electric Pressure Cooker displays the error code E1, it means there is an open circuit of the sensor. Record the code and contact Customer Service for assistance in resolving the problem.

    Why does my Chefman RJ40-6-CH show error code E2?
    • R
      Robert MosesAug 26, 2025
      The error code E2 on your Chefman Electric Pressure Cooker indicates a short circuit of the sensor. Record the code and contact Customer Service to resolve the problem.
